The Billionaire's True Heiress From Fake Jewel to Real Crown novel Chapter 341

Claire wasn’t ignoring the guests on purpose. She was busy giving Kitty a bath.

So Edison went to greet them instead.

“Latham,” Edison said with a polite nod.

Back then, Latham hadn’t really paid much attention to Edison. Later, though, he found out that Edison wasn’t just some manager at VIA Metropolis. He was actually the head of VIA Group.

“Edison,” Latham replied, reaching out for a handshake.

Edison shook his hand and explained, “Claire’s in the middle of giving Kitty a bath. That’s why I’m the only one here to welcome you. I hope you don’t mind.”

They had no idea who Kitty was.

Cindy knew, though. Kitty never let anyone touch her, unless it was Pandora giving her a bath. But here, Claire was close enough to do all that herself.

Latham nodded, pretending it was no big deal. He had no clue who Kitty even was, but what could he say? It’d be weird to get upset with Edison over something like this.

Octavia frowned. Kitty didn’t sound like a person’s name. It had to be some kind of animal. Claire knew they were coming, and still, she’d rather wash an animal than greet them?

Claire wasn’t just washing Kitty, either. She’d have to blow-dry the pet afterwards. With how cold it was outside, the fireplace was going strong, or else Kitty would have frozen just from the bath.

Suddenly there was a shout from outside.

“Claire!”

Shirley had never been to The James Estate before. It all felt new and exciting to her. She rushed in, couldn’t wait another second, and called out for Claire at the top of her lungs.

Hearing her loud voice, Claire couldn’t help but laugh.

“You actually showed up?” Claire poked her head out into the hall.

“Told you I’d come see you!” Shirley bounced inside, full of energy.

She looked around with fresh curiosity. “This place isn’t nearly as bad as Cindy made it sound.”

“Sure, the house is old, but it doesn’t feel run-down at all. It’s nice and clean.”

Growing up in the countryside, Cindy was tired of it all. She dreamed of the city, of bright spotless rooms, the fancy style of The James Family house.

There, she never had to cook. Every morning, the housekeeper had breakfast ready. Someone else did the dishes and cleaned her room.

She finally had time just for herself.

When Cindy first arrived at The James Family’s home, she felt like Cinderella, suddenly inside a castle.

Now, she was learning how to act like a real princess.

She was meant to be one anyway. She didn’t break into a castle by luck. She was just coming home, to the place where she truly belonged.

“Cindy’s back,” Patti called out as she brought in a plate of food.

Cindy smiled and greeted her, “Happy New Year, Patti.”

“Happy New Year,” Patti replied with a wave, already heading back to the kitchen.
